[U-Boot] [PATCH] ppc4xx: Fix compilation warning for PIP405

This patch fixes a compilation warning for the PIP405 board. It moves the #ifndef CONFIG_CS8952_PHY define a little so that the warning doesn't occur anymore. I am a little unsure if this #ifdef is at the correct place now or if it could be removed completely. This needs to get tested on the PIP405 board.
Signed-off-by: Stefan Roese sr@denx.de --- Denis, could you please take a look at this patch and let me know if this is ok? Or if the define and #ifdef can be removed completely?

The PIP405 is a "dead" board. Only some prototypes have been produced. Currently I don't have a board to test it, but since I don't think that the PIP405 will ever become active again, I think it is save to remove the #ifdef completely.
